
With just three days left until Election Day, more than 70 million ballots have already been cast in the United States. According to data from 47 states and the District of Columbia, approximately 71.5 million Americans have already voted. This information was gathered by Edison Research and Catalist, a company that provides data and analytics services to Democrats, academics, and nonprofit advocacy groups.
The current number of early votes represents about 45% of the total votes cast for president in 2020, which was approximately 158 million. In the previous election year, amid the Covid-19 pandemic, around 70% of votes were cast before Election Day. However, in 2022, voters are evenly split between voting early and on Election Day.



Fourteen states have now surpassed 50% of the total votes cast in 2020. Georgia leads the way with pre-election voting accounting for 80% of the votes cast in the previous presidential election.
